Nearly 1,000 tonnes of fish reported dead in Dong Nai River

Nearly 1,000 tonnes of fish have died since last Thursday on the La Nga River in southern Dong Nai Province, causing losses of billions of dong to local fish farming households.

1,500 tons of fish could have been saved if IoT had been used: scientists

The mass fish deaths on the La Nga River days ago might have been prevented if an IoT water & air monitoring system had been applied, according to Phan Dinh The Duy from the HCM City University of Science & Technology.
